[QUOTE="Munyaradzi Mafaro, post: 47779, member: 636"] Gospel singer Ruth Adjei just dropped her newest track called Awurade Yɛ. The song title means Do It Lord and has believers talking everywhere. She mixed old church songs with fresh beats to create something special. The music blends classic Pentecostal worship with modern Ghanaian Highlife rhythms. Fans say the track hits different because it connects past and present perfectly. Ruth took five old church favorites and gave them a complete makeover. She kept the spiritual heart of each song but added contemporary instruments and vocals. The artist made sure the original message stayed strong even with all the updates. Her approach brings back memories for older listeners and attracts younger gospel fans. The result sounds both familiar and brand new at the same time. The medley carries a powerful message about trusting God completely. Ruth created the songs from a place of total dependence on divine power. She references Ephesians 3:20 about God doing more than people can ask or think. Each track invites listeners to get closer to their faith and hope. The singer wants people to believe that nothing is impossible for God. Ruth shared her thoughts about the release with reporters recently. She told them that God can handle any situation no matter how tough it looks. The artist encouraged people facing hard times to stay connected to Jesus. She promised that divine timing will work everything out when the moment is right. Ruth believes her music offers listeners a real spiritual encounter beyond just entertainment.
